PowerBuilder学习笔记之1开发环境

PowerBuilder学习笔记之1开发环境

在学习PowerBuilder编程语言之前,我们需要先准备好相应的开发环境。本文将指导您如何在Windows操作系统上配置PowerBuilder开发环境。

下载与安装

在开始之前,需要先下载并安装PowerBuilder。您可以在Sybase公司的官网上找到安装程序,也可以通过各大软件下载网站进行下载。

安装时,需要选择“完全安装”选项,以确保完整地安装所有必要的组件。

配置ODBC连接

PowerBuilder的开发环境需要连接到关系型数据库。因此,我们需要配置ODBC连接来连接到数据库。

在Windows操作系统中,可以通过控制面板中的“数据源(ODBC)”来进行配置。

  1. 打开控制面板,选择“系统和安全”->“管理工具”->“数据源(ODBC)”。

  2. 在弹出的“ODBC数据源管理器”中,选择“用户DSN”或“系统DSN”,然后单击“添加”。

  3. 选择要连接的数据库类型,输入数据源名称,并选择相应的驱动程序。

  4. 输入数据库服务器名称、端口号以及登录凭据信息。

  5. 测试连接,确保能够成功连接到数据库。

配置PowerBuilder

接下来,需要配置PowerBuilder的开发环境。

  1. 打开PowerBuilder。

  2. 在“文件”菜单中选择“新建”,然后选择“应用程序”或“Web应用程序”。

  3. 在新建应用程序向导中,输入应用程序名称,选择目标数据库类型,选择数据源以及指定数据表名。

  4. 单击“完成”,等待应用程序创建完成。

  5. 在“打开”菜单中选择“对象”,可以看到已经创建的应用程序。

  6. 双击应用程序,即可开始编写PowerBuilder程序。

常用命令

在PowerBuilder开发环境中,有一些常用的命令可以提高开发效率。

  • 新建:在“文件”菜单中选择“新建”,可以创建新的应用程序或对象。

  • 打开:在“打开”菜单中选择“对象”,可以打开已经创建的应用程序或对象。

  • 保存:在“文件”菜单中选择“保存”,可以保存当前的应用程序或对象。

  • 运行:在“运行”菜单中选择“运行”,可以运行当前的应用程序。

  • 调试:在“运行”菜单中选择“调试”,可以以调试模式运行当前的应用程序,以便进行调试。

以上就是PowerBuilder学习笔记之1开发环境的内容。配置好开发环境之后,就可以开始学习PowerBuilder编程语言了。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:PowerBuilder学习笔记之1开发环境 - Python技术站

(0)
上一篇 2023年3月28日
下一篇 2023年3月28日

相关文章

  • 电脑经常性的自动重启关机的解决方法

    电脑经常性的自动重启关机的解决方法 电脑自动重启或关机可能会给我们的日常使用带来很多麻烦。这种问题通常可能是由于多种因素引起的,例如硬件故障、驱动程序的错误或操作系统遇到问题。本文将提供一些解决电脑突然重启或关机的方法,希望对您有用。 方法一:查找故障原因并解决 电脑自动重启或关机通常是由硬件或软件故障引起的。通常需要查找问题并解决它。以下是一些检查电脑问题…

    other 2023年6月26日
    00
  • 详解JVM类加载机制及类缓存问题的处理方法

    当我们在Java中运行程序时,Java虚拟机会负责把我们的程序转换成可执行程序,并将其加载到内存中。这个过程就是类加载。了解类加载机制和类缓存问题及处理方法是必不可少的。下面将详细讲解JVM类加载机制及类缓存问题的处理方法。 一、JVM类加载机制 Java类加载机制是指Java虚拟机(JVM)在执行Java程序时,负责把Java类加载到内存中的过程。Java…

    other 2023年6月25日
    00
  • vue分割面板封装实现记录

    下面是关于“vue分割面板封装实现记录”的攻略说明。 什么是分割面板? 分割面板(split pane)是一种常见的用户界面元素,它允许用户调整两个平铺区域的大小。在应用程序中,分隔面板经常用于显示面板之间的数据视图和布局器。在Vue中,实现分割面板可以使应用程序更加灵活、易于定制和交互。 用Vue实现分割面板 Vue中有很多第三方组件库可以使用,比如vue…

    other 2023年6月25日
    00
  • 怎样清除显卡右键菜单

    清除显卡右键菜单的过程可以分两步完成:首先是通过修改注册表来移除菜单项,然后是重启资源管理器。 第一步:移除菜单项 在 Windows 中,显卡驱动安装后,会在右键菜单中添加一些功能项,例如 NVIDIA 控制面板、AMD Radeon Setting 等。如果你不需要这些功能,可以通过修改注册表来移除对应的菜单项。 打开注册表编辑器:在 Windows 搜…

    other 2023年6月27日
    00
  • 在网上隐藏自己的IP地址(通过代理服务器)

    在网上隐藏自己的IP地址(通过代理服务器)攻略 在网上隐藏自己的IP地址可以通过使用代理服务器来实现。代理服务器充当了你和互联网之间的中间人,它会将你的请求发送给目标网站,并将响应返回给你。这样,目标网站只能看到代理服务器的IP地址,而不知道你的真实IP地址。以下是隐藏IP地址的攻略: 步骤1:选择合适的代理服务器 选择一个可靠的代理服务器非常重要。你可以选…

    other 2023年7月30日
    00
  • Grpc微服务从零入门

    gRPC微服务从零入门的完整攻略 gRPC是一种高性能、开源的远程过程调用(RPC)框架,可以在不同的平台上运行。本文将为您提供gRPC微服务从零入门的完整攻略,并提供两个示例说明。 步骤1:安装gRPC 在使用gRPC进行微服务开发之前,需要先安装gRPC。可以使用以下命令在Python中安装gRPC: pip install grpcio 步骤2:定义服…

    other 2023年5月5日
    00
  • 解析Linux内核与设备树的编译和烧写

    解析Linux内核与设备树的编译和烧写的完整攻略如下: 1. 编译内核 1.1 下载内核源码 首先,需要从官网或者Github等代码托管网站上下载所需的内核代码。以Linux的官网(https://www.kernel.org/)为例,进入网站后点击”Get started”按钮,下拉菜单中选择”Download kernel”,选择需要的版本和压缩方式下载…

    other 2023年6月26日
    00
  • js中Array.sort()利用零值多维排序

    首先我们要知道,Array.sort()方法是按照Unicode码点对数组进行排序的,它的默认排序顺序是将元素转换为字符串,然后比较它们对应字符的Unicode码点值。 那么,在js中,我们可以利用Array.sort()方法实现多维排序,其具体操作步骤如下: 1.以排序维度为键名对数组进行排序 假设我们现在有一个二维数组,其中包含了商品的销售信息,如下: …

    other 2023年6月25日
    00
合作推广
合作推广
分享本页
返回顶部